The Tampa Bay Lightning face the Pittsburgh Penguins at 7 p.m. ET on Thursday. The best over/under bet is under 6.5 goals, with projections indicating 6.1 goals. Tampa Bay has exceeded 6.5 goals in 35 of 74 games, while Pittsburgh has done so in 41 of 75 games. The Lightning have a 62.3% win rate when favored on the moneyline, while the Penguins have a 45.5% upset win rate as underdogs. The game will be broadcast on ESPN+ from Benchmark International Arena in Tampa, Florida.
